Is Crypto the New Contrarian Bet Amid AI Stock Boom?
The rise of artificial intelligence (AI) has captured the attention of investors globally, pushing traditional assets and even emerging technologies into the background. According to Matt Hougan, the Chief Investment Officer of Bitwise, current market sentiments suggest that while investors still believe in cryptocurrencies, they are increasingly leaning on fundamentals rather than speculative trends. This shift raises critical questions about the future of crypto in an AI-dominated investment landscape.

What’s Driving the Shift Towards AI Stocks?
The surge in interest towards AI stocks is not an isolated phenomenon but rather a reflection of broader macroeconomic trends. With major tech companies announcing groundbreaking advancements in AI, investors are increasingly attracted to this sector due to:
- Market Adoption: Companies across various industries are integrating AI into their operations, leading to significant efficiencies and revenue growth.
- Innovative Products: The development of AI products that solve real-world problems has made the sector appear more viable and less speculative compared to cryptocurrencies.
- Regulatory Clarity: Unlike the somewhat ambiguous regulatory environment surrounding cryptocurrencies, AI technologies are starting to garner clearer regulatory frameworks, fostering greater investor confidence.
Why is Crypto Seen as a Contrarian Bet?
Despite the burgeoning interest in AI stocks, Hougan emphasizes that there is still a belief in the underlying value of cryptocurrencies. This context paints crypto as a contrarian investment choice. Here are some reasons driving this sentiment:
- Value Proposition: Cryptocurrencies, especially Bitcoin, are seen as hedges against inflation and economic instability, particularly in a world where fiat currencies are under pressure.
- Market Cycles: Every asset class experiences cycles, and the current low prices in crypto compared to historical highs present opportunities for long-term investors willing to go against the broader market trends.
- Fundamental Development: Innovations within the DeFi sector, such as Layer 2 solutions and decentralized autonomous organizations (DAOs), continue to evolve, suggesting that crypto has more than just speculative potential.

Historical Perspective
Historically, the cryptocurrency market has shown resilience during times of economic uncertainty. The 2020 pandemic catalyzed a surge in crypto adoption as investors sought alternative assets. Similarly, current global economic challenges might lead investors back to crypto as a safe haven, albeit via a contrarian mindset.
